TOYOTA SAFETY SENSE™
Toyota Safety Sense™ (TSS) is a set of active safety technologies designed to help 
mitigate or prevent collisions across a wide range of traffic situations\
, in certain 
conditions. TSS is designed to help support the driver’s awareness, d\
ecision 
making and vehicle operation contributing to a safe driving experience.
Refer to the Owner’s Manual for operation, setting adjustments, limitations and 
more details to understand these functions and complete safety precautions. For 
more information, please go to http://www.toyota.com/safety-sense
TSS-P combines an in-vehicle camera mounted in front of the inside rear \
view mirror 
and a radar mounted in the front grill. These sensors support the driver\
 assist systems.
The Pre-Collision System uses a radar sensor and camera sensor to help d\
etect a 
vehicle or pedestrian or bicyclist in front of your vehicle.
As there is a limit to the degree of recognition accuracy and control pe\
rformance that 
this system can provide, do not overly rely on this system. This system \
will not prevent 
collisions or lessen collision damage or injury in every situation. Do n\
ot use PCS 
instead of normal braking operations under any circumstances. Do not att\
empt to test 
the operation of the Pre-Collision System yourself, as the system may no\
t operate or 
engage, possibly leading to an accident. In some situations, such as whe\
n driving in 
inclement weather such as heavy rain, fog, snow or a sandstorm or while \
driving on a 
curve and for a few seconds after driving on a curve, a vehicle may not \
be detected 
by the radar and camera sensors, preventing the system from operating or\
 engaging 
properly.
Refer to a Toyota Owner’s Manual for a list of additional situations \
in which the 
system may not operate properly. Pre-Collision Warning
When the system determines that the possibility of a frontal collision i\
s high, a buzzer 
will sound and a warning message will be displayed on the Multi-Informat\
ion Display 
(MID) to urge the driver to take evasive action.
Pre-Collision Brake Assist
If the driver notices the hazard and brakes, the system may provide addi\
tional braking 
force using Brake Assist. This system may prime the brakes and may apply\
 greater 
braking force in relation to how strongly the brake pedal is depressed.Quick overview-Toyota Safety Sense™ 2.0
Lane Departure Alert with Steering Assist (LDA w/SA)*
LDA w/SA is designed to provide notification when the system detects 
an unintended lane departure.
The Steering Assist function is designed to provide small corrective 
steering inputs to the steering wheel for a short period of time to help\
 
keep the vehicle in its lane. 
The Sway Warning function is designed to detect vehicle swaying 
(based on the vehicle location and steering wheel operation) and alert\
 
the driver with an audio and visual alert, urging them to take a break.
Automatic High Beams (AHB)
AHB is designed to detect the headlights of oncoming vehicles and 
the tail lights of preceding vehicles and switch between high beams 
and low beams as appropriate. Road Sign Assist (RSA)
RSA is designed to recognizes specific road signs using the forward 
facing camera to provide information to the driver via the display.
Pre-Collision System with Pedestrian Detection (PCS w/PD)
PCS w/PD is designed to provide alert, mitigation, and/or avoidance 
support in certain conditions, when the system detects a potential 
collision with a preceding vehicle is likely to occur. 
Advanced millimeter-wave radar sensor system is designed to work 
with the camera sensor to help recognize a preceding pedestrian or 
bicyclist, and provide an alert, mitigation and/or avoidance support in \
certain conditions.
Dynamic Radar Cruise Control (DRCC)* or  
Full-Speed Range Dynamic Radar Cruise Control (DRCC)**
DRCC is designed to help maintain a pre-set distance to a preceding 
vehicle when the preceding vehicle is traveling at a lower speed. 
Full-Speed Range DRCC is the same as regular DRCC except the 
available speed range is extended down to 0 MPH.
Lane Tracing Assist (LTA)**
LTA contains all the features of LDA described above and additionally 
is designed to help keep the vehicle in the center of a lane by assistin\
g 
the driver in steering control when using Full-Speed Range DRCC**.
* Manual transmission, ** Continuously variable transmission

28
TOYOTA SAFETY SENSE™
LDA in TSS uses an in-vehicle camera designed to detect visible white an\
d yellow 
lane markers or road edge in front of the vehicle and the vehicle’s p\
osition on the 
road. If the system determines that the vehicle is starting to unintenti\
onally deviate 
from its lane, the system alerts the driver with an audio and visual ale\
rt. When the 
alerts occur, the driver must check the surrounding road situation and c\
arefully 
operate the steering wheel to move the vehicle back to the center part o\
f their lane. 
LDA is designed to function at speeds of approximately 32 mph (50 km/h)\
 or higher 
on relatively straight roadways.
In addition to the alert function, LDA w/SA also features a steering ass\
ist 
function. When enabled, if the system determines that the vehicle is on \
a path to 
unintentionally depart from its lane, the system may provide small corrective steering 
inputs to the steering wheel for a short period of time to help keep the\
 vehicle in its 
lane. 
If the vehicle repeatedly deviates from the lane, the vehicle drifts wit\
hin the lane due 
to inattention, or the driver abruptly operates the steering wheel after\
 an inattentive 
period, when enabled, the vehicle sway warning function alerts the drive\
r with an 
audio and visual alert, urging them to take a break.
Lane Departure Alert with Steering Assist 
(LDA w/SA)*
TURNING THE LDA SYSTEM ON/OFF
Press the LDA switch to turn the LDA system on. Depress again to turn it\
 off.
Note: Operation of the LDA system and setting adjustments continues in the 
same condition regardless of Ignition cycle until changed by the driver or the 
system is reset.
Refer to a Toyota Owner’s Manual for additional information on LDA op\
eration, 
settings adjustments, limitations, and precautions before attempting to \
use it.
LANE DEPARTURE ALERT
LDA function display(1)
Lane Departure Alert (LDA) indicator flashes orange when operating.
The LDA function  displays when the Multi-Information Display (MID) is switched 
to the driving assist system information screen.
(1) The system displays solid white lines on the LDA indicator when vi\
sible lane 
markers on the road are detected. A side flashes orange to alert the dri\
ver when the 
vehicle deviates from its lane.
(2) The system displays outlines on the LDA indicator when lane markers on the road 
are not detected or the function is temporarily cancelled.
Note: When operation conditions are no longer met, a function may be 
temporarily canceled. However, when the operation conditions are met again, 
operation of the function is automatically restored. For example, LDA may not 
function on the side(s) where white/yellow lines are not detectable.
Refer to a Toyota Owner’s Manual for additional information on LDA op\
eration, 
settings adjustments, limitations, and precautions before attempting to \
use it.
